gemini52 Posted June 25, 2017 Report Share Posted June 25, 2017 I have a semi with a hipped roof,it was stipped off,new batons,new felt,the tiles which are in good condition were cleaned off and replaced,a neighbour of mine who is a roofer charged me two grand which included the scaffold.
